General context

Most scientists find their own funding by applying for grants. Obtaining such a grant is not simple: the success rate is low and writing a proposal takes a lot of time and effort. Obtaining a competitive grant in life sciences requires you to formulate a bold  biological question, to write down your ideas in a structured and clear manner, to build a strong research plan, and cope with deadlines. This is where this course comes in.

Objectives
  • Learn to write a strong, attractive abstract
  • Understand what reviewers are looking for in a research project
  • Keep on eye on parts that are easily overlooked such as the importance of a risk assessment and sex and gender
  • Overview of the funding landscape
Approach

This training is highly interactive and provides all practical information on how to translate your research idea into a strong research proposal.

In the afternoon, participants can schedule an individual session with the trainers.
